Sash windows

Sash windows can be a stunning addition to any home. However they require regular maintenance and repairs in order to function properly. There are a number of components that comprise the window, including the sash and the box frame. These parts make the window unique in design and permit it to close and open according to the need.

The sash is the movable part of the window repair east london which allows it to be opened and closed. It is suspended by a cable, which is fed through pulleys in the box frame. The cord is connected to a sashweight, that is inside the frame of the box. It functions as a counterbalance for sash. It is crucial to examine the sash cord because a broken one can cause problems when opening and closing your window.

Water damage and rot are two of the most frequent problems that wood sash windows face. If rot is not treated it could weaken the frame and cause serious problems. On cold days, look at the window and use a screwdriver to touch the wood. If the screwdriver sinks into wood, it's most likely that the wood has rotted.

Sash windows can also suffer from drafts. The gap between sashes is the most common cause of drafts. This can be fixed by draught-proofing systems that close the gap between the sashes and then bring them closer to increase insulation.

Sash windows aren't as efficient as double glazing south london-glazed units. Installing a draughtproofing device or upgrading your london double glazing glazing could solve this issue. A sashlock can also help to reduce draughts, while also improving security.

Casement windows

There are several different types of casement windows, however they all share the same characteristics. They open wide and offer good air circulation. They also give a stylish look to homes. They can be repaired, or even replaced to restore their original appearance.

A common problem with older windows is a loss of putty that can cause the glazing to lose its fit. Other issues include damage to the window frame's rebate caused by structural movement in the building, and cords for sash that are damaged or no longer work properly. It is crucial to ensure regular maintenance for these windows, which can prevent the small issue from growing into a larger one.

You should also make sure the frame is fully well-insulated. This will help reduce energy bills and improve the efficiency of your home. Paint the windows with a layer of protection to safeguard them. Be aware that painting windows over time may cause it to crack and become brittle.

Cills

A cill is the part under the window's bottom It stands a bit high and has a splay around it so rain runs through it. The cill could become rotten and crumble away when it is not taken care of and looked after well. You can fix the brickwork and repoint it in case this is the situation. Then, you can replace the cill.

If you own an old stone cill, you might be able to have it repaired. You can employ a business that specialize in refurbing stone cills. They clean it, then construct frames around the cill and then recast its edging. They can also repoint it and put some mortar on top to stop water getting into. If your cill is made of concrete you can have it replaced with a new one. they are available in a variety of different colours and styles.

Internal shutters

Our interior shutters have larger louvers, which provide them with a more elegant appearance. They are an excellent alternative to traditional blinds for windows. They are available in a wide selection of materials, and are the perfect option for bedrooms and living rooms. They fit directly into the frame of the window and open up like doors instead of blinds that hang from a rod. Upgrades include routeless slats, and cloth tapes that increase privacy and light control. You can also select from a variety of colours that can be matched to your home decor.

It is important to decide if you want shutters mounted either outside or inside when selecting shutters. Online guidelines are available from a majority of shutter manufacturers to help determine the size of your windows. These guidelines are designed to assist you in avoiding common mistakes and order the perfect shutters.

Inside mount shutters are a popular choice because they permit you to showcase decorative trim around the window. However, they can also create gaps between the shutter and the window frame if windows aren't perfectly square. This can show any imperfections in the wood and make them appear less attractive.

The louvers may also limit the amount of light entering the room when open. This is a problem for those who are in a space that is sunny with a lack of privacy or an office where you need to concentrate.

An outside mount shutter is a better choice for these situations because it lets you open and close the slats whenever required without letting in too much light. It's also a good option for older homes with drafty windows because it provides more insulation.

Both inside and outside mount shutters are available in different depths, in order to accommodate the thicknesses of window casings. There are alternatives if your windows or trim require an alternative depth. Some companies provide an extra deep frame to fit a built in bookcase or cabinetry either side of the windows.
